Imprecise probabilistic multi-criteria decision making
Modem decision making processes built upon the principle of maximizing the expected value have been complicated due to the introduction of interval weights,probabilities or utilities. When all these factors are integrated within a decision framework,the evaluation becomes difficult. This paper presents a general decision model for handling such imprecise decision situations and develops a generalized cutting plane algorithm for dealing with disjoint tri-linear programming programs incurred by such a model in computational decision analysis.
